Palatpur
Palatpur is a village located in Dhusuri tehsil of Bhadrak district in Odisha,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Dhusuri (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Bhadrak. As per 2009 stats, Nandapur is the gram panchayat of Palatpur village.

About Palatpur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Palatpur is 395307. The village spans a total geographical area of 62 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 756138. Bhadrak is nearest town to Palatp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 40km away.

Population of Palatpur
According to the 2011 Census, Palatpur has a total population of about 583, with approximately 290 males and 293 females. The sex ratio is around 1010 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 77 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 225 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 74.96%, with male literacy at about 81.72% and female literacy near 68.26%. There are around 113 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 583 | 290 | 293 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 77 | 41 | 36 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 225 | 116 | 109 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 437 | 237 | 200 |
Illiterate Population | 146 | 53 | 93 |
Connectivity of Palatpur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Palatpur. As per the 2011 stats, Palatp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
